Inconsistency in Roman epic : studies in Catullus, Lucretius, Vergil, Ovid and Lucan
Inconsistency in Roman epic : studies in Catullus, Lucretius, Vergil, Ovid and Lucan is a book. It was written by James J. O'Hara and published by Cambridge University Press in 2006.
Key facts
- author: James J. O'Hara
- publication date: 2006
- book publisher: Cambridge University Press
- book series: Roman literature and its contexts
- book subjects: Epic poetry, Latin-History and criticism, Inconsistency (Logic)
